基于stc单片机的太阳能控制器设计(编辑修改稿)内容摘要:
PWM降压模式铅酸电池充电管理集成电路,独立对铅酸电池充电进行自动管理,具有封装外形小,外围元器件少和使用简单等优点。 CN3717具有涓流,恒流,过充电和浮充电模式,非常适合铅酸电池的充电。 在过充电和浮充电模式,充电电压由外部电阻 分压网络设置;在恒流充电模式,充电电流通过一个外部电阻设置。 对于深度放电的电池,当电池电压低于所设置的过充电电压的 %时,CN3717用所设置的恒流充电电流的 13%对电池进行涓流充电。 在过充电阶段,充电电流逐渐减小,当充电电流降低到外部电阻所设置的值时, CN3717进入浮充电状态。 在浮充电状态,如果电池电压下降到所设置的过充电电压的 %时,自动开始新的充电周期。 当输入电源掉电或者输入电压低于电池电压时,CN3717自动进入低功耗的睡眠模式。 其它功能包括输入低电压锁存,电池温度监测,电池端过压 保护和充电状态指示等。 CN3717采用 16管脚 TSSOP封装。 特点 ● 宽输入电压范围: 到 28V ●对铅酸电池进行完整的充电管理 ●过充电和浮充电电压由外部电阻分压网络设置 ●充电电流达 5A ● PWM开关频率: 300KHz ●恒流充电电流由外部电阻设置 ● 对深度放电的电池进行涓流充电 ● 过充点结束电流由外部电阻设置 ●电池温度监测功能 ●自动再充电功能 第 12 页 共 33 页 基于单片机的太阳能控制器设计 ●双状态指示 ●软启动功能 ●电池端过压保护 ●工作环境温度:- 40℃ 到 + 85℃ ●采用 16管脚 TSSOP 封装 ●产品无铅,无卤素元素, 满足 RoHS 应用 ● 铅酸电池充电 ●不间断电源 ●备用电池应用 ●便携式工业和医疗仪器 ●独立电池充电器 外围电路设计 图 7 CN3717 工作外围电路设计 本设计中用到的 CN3717 演示板实物原理图同上图, 将其印制出 PCB 板大大减轻了布线和焊接的工作量,但是却大大提高了芯片的稳定性和焊接成功的概率,演示板实物如下图: 基于单片机的太阳能控制器设计 第 13 页 共 33 页 图 8 CN3717 的演示板实物 充电模块电源 图 9 充电模块电源 放电模块电源 第 14 页 共 33 页 基于单片机的太阳能控制器设计 图 10 放电模块电源 LCD1602 显示模块 图 11 LCD1602 显示模块电路图 基于单片机的太阳能控制器设计 第 15 页 共 33 页 4.系统软件设计 软件总体框架设计 系统软件的总体流程图如下图 12 所示: 开 机 初 始 化结 束是 否 白 天。 V 1 0 . 8 VV 1 5 VV 1 3 . 2 VV 1 0 . 8 V打 开 负 载浮 充 子 程 序停 止 充 电均 充 子 程 序提 升 充 电关 闭 负 载NNNNNYYYYY 图 12 系统主程序流程图 各程序模块设计 初始化程序 系统上电时 , 初始化程序主要用来 对单片机和时钟进行初始化,并进行初始值的显示。 其它子程序设计 控制系统流程图,如图 13 第 16 页 共 33 页 基于单片机的太阳能控制器设计 开 始白 天。 电 压 1 3 V电 压 1 3 . 4 V电 压 1 4 . 4 V电 压 1 1 V闭 合 充 电 开 关 K 1 闭 合 放 电 开 关 K 2采 集 蓄 电 池端 电 压采 集 太 阳 能 电 池 电压 、 电 流 , 蓄 电 池端 电 压低 压 浮 充 +温 度 补 偿M P P T 控 制算 法初 始 化待 机 延 时过 放 保 护过 充 保 护待 机 延 时恒 压 充 电YYYYYNNNNN 图 13 控制系统流程图 电压检测子程序流程图如图 14 基于单片机的太阳能控制器设计 第 17 页 共 33 页 开 始返 回取 电 池 电 压 值 1 5 V关 闭 充 电 开 关白 天。 取 电 池 电 压 值 1 3 . 2 V 1 3 . 2 V 1 1 V打 开负 载 开 关关 闭 负 载 开 关调 用浮 充 程 序调 用均 充 程 序调 用预 充 程 序低 于 1 1 V ? 图 14 电压检测子程序流程图 5 系统调试及结果分析 系统实际制作 图 15 电路板实际焊接效果图 第 18 页 共 33 页 基于单片机的太阳能控制器设计 图 16 整体系统运行演示图 调试结果 采用 KeilC51 编译器进行源程序编译及仿真 调试,同时进行硬件电路板的设计制作。 将设计的程序通过编程器下载到单片机 STC89C52 中,再将单片机插入插座里, 将制作的实物与太阳能板和蓄电池相连,测试结果显示 : 该 设计成功实现了各种状态下太阳能电池板对铅酸蓄电池的充放电控制,同时也可利用 LCD1602 进行实时显示 即时的蓄电池电压 ,更加直观明了。 6 系统总图及程序 系统总图及程序见附录 A、 B。 基于单片机的太阳能控制器设计 第 19 页 共 33 页 结论 采用单片机实现的太阳能控制器,简单易行,成本较低,即使是最简单的51 单片机也能实现所有的充放电控制,另外,本设计中应用的充电管理芯片虽然大大减少了设计难度,但是却大大提高了控制器的稳定性和易操作性,这是集成模块芯片的优势所在,集成化也是未来工业电子发展的方向。 本设计做出的实物能很好的实现预期功能,设计简单明了,易于推广。 随着传统能源的消耗殆尽,新能源尤其是太阳能的优势会越来越明 显,以太阳能为典型代表的 新能源利用和采集将会进入寻常百姓家。 希望我的设计能够为这种趋势的推进起到一定作用,让太阳能的利用更加容易实现。 致谢 在这次 毕业设 计中,我首先要感谢我的 导师马 德贵 老师在整个设计过程中对我 耐心的 指导。 马老师从专业角度给了我很多指引,这让我学到很多知识 :除了在单片机应用方面学到如何用单片机进行一些简单电路的设计外,还 熟练掌握了用 PROTEL 画电路原理图,了解了 PCB 板的设计及制作流程,并在马老师 和本专业同学的 帮助下制出了本次设计的 PCB 板。 为人师表,马老师也让我由衷敬佩,无形 之中教给我许多为人处世的道理,比如面对困难不能退缩、事情没做好不要总为自己找借口、遇到突发事件要能灵活应对。 另外 我 还 要感谢 其它老师以及同学们在这次毕业设计中给我提供的资料以及帮助。 第 20 页 共 33 页 基于单片机的太阳能控制器设计 参考文献 1 上海如韵 电子有限公司 .充电管理 芯片 CN3717 的 PDF 资料以及 演示电路板 ,2020. 2 张艳红 ,张崇巍 ,吕绍勤 ,张兴 ,林 闽 .新型太阳能控制器的研制 . 闽江学院学报 , 2020 年第 2期 (总第 283 期 ) 3 朱珠 ,方荣惠,孙彪 ,张永昊 . 基于 PIC16F676 的太阳能控制器 . 电子设计工程 2020 年 2月 . 4 孙荣高,孙德超 . 基于 STC 单片机的太阳能光伏控制器设计与实现 . 《测控技术》 2020 年第 28 卷第 11 期 . 5 黄明英 张登玉 肖小明 .基于 STC 单片机的太阳能控制器设计 .无线互联科技 .2020 年 9 月第 3 卷第 3 期理工卷 6 刘春.基于太阳能的嵌入式路灯控制系统的研究与应用 [D].南京航空航天大学, 2020. 7 张毅刚、彭喜元、彭宇编著 . 单片机原理及应用(第二版 ) .高等教育出版社, 2020. 8 戴佳 、 戴卫恒 主编 . 51 单片机 C 语言应用程序设计实例精讲 . 北京:电子工业出 版社, 2020. 9 赵建领编著 . 51 系列单片机开发宝典 . 北京:电子工业出版社, 2020. 10 刘文刚 杨金明王孝洪 李春娇 . 基于单片机的新型太阳能控制器研究 . 《单片机开发与应用》 ,2020. 11 蒋跃文, 杨晓冬 . 基于集成运放的小功率智能太阳能控制器 . 现场总线与网络通信 .2020 12黄海宏 . 小功率简易型太阳能控制器设计 .《元器件与应用》 ,2020 13 参考网站 : ; ; ;; ; ; . 基于单片机的太阳能控制器设计 第 21 页 共 33 页 Design of the Controller for the Solar Photovoltaic Based on MCU Author:Zhu QingFeng Tutor: Ma Degui ( School of Engineering, Anhui Agricultural University, Electrical Engineering 09,Hefei 230036 ) Abstract: Traditional energy has been exhausted, therefore the lifestyle of lowcarbon is very popular. It is urgent and important to research solar energy and put it into use. Photovoltaic plants on largescale around the world is a new method. With the characteristics of simplicity and flexibility,offgrid systems on smallscale are bound to important in the area of photovoltaic power generation, it is very necessary to research the offgrid solar energy system of charging and discharging. This paper designs controller of charging and discharging of photovoltaic battery based on is used as the MCU,leadacid batteries are used as the the base of the research of generated power of PV array under different conditions,bined with the principle of charging and discharging system of leadacid batteries,the paper is designed to transform PV array to solar energy ,make storage battery charge and discharge safely and reasonably,and make load do steadily. Key words : STC89C51。 CN3717。 Leadacid battery。 Charge and Discharge 第 22 页 共 33 页 基于单片机的太阳能控制器设计 123456A B C D654321DCBATitleNumberRevisionSizeCDate:7Jun2013 Sheet of File:G:\ZhQFeng`s Design.ddbDrawn By:C10610uFC102100u。基于stc单片机的太阳能控制器设计(编辑修改稿)
相关推荐
2Ax 系列MCU(单片机),该单片机是该公司设计、生产的高性能 8 位系列 MCU,其指令系统与 MCS51 兼容,内部功能、引脚功能、引脚排列以及引脚的电气特性与 AT89S52 基本兼容。 LS052A 系列 MCU 采用新型的发明专利技术 L 体系结构技术实现了多核并发处理引擎,支持同时并发地执行三道程序。 LS 主要功能特性 LS052Ax 片内包含 2K~ 64K 字节程序存储器
日 课题答辩组意见及建议 组长签字: 年 月 日 系主任意见 签字: 年 月 日 本科生 毕业设计开题报告 设计题目 图形液晶的开发和应用 学生姓名 系、专业 指导教师 选题目的、价值和意义 日常生活中,液晶显示器越来越多的用在电子器件中,包括经常看的电视机屏幕、电脑屏幕,液晶模块 在便携式仪表中也有着广泛的用途,如万用表,转速表等等。
适宜的二氧化碳浓度可以促使幼苗根系发达,活力增强、产量增加。 而现代农业中的温室大棚,形成了一个相对封闭的环境,使得对二氧化碳浓度的控制成为可能。 但是,空气中二氧化碳浓度的测量,是一个比较困难的问题,因为它涉及 到测量方法、信号的获取和测量设备的成本。 专业的二氧化碳浓度测量仪表的价格一般都在上万元 /台,在一般用户中难以普及,因此,本论文针对此问题设计一种能够应用在农业上的二氧化碳检测器。
项目的收 益性及经济性进行分析。 在战略性投资决策 分析中 , 折现自由现金流量法及实物期权法考虑了投资中所面临的风险问题,与战略管理目标最贴合,最能体现出 战略 管理会计决策的核心价值。 使用 自由现金流量折现法 的关键 在于 确定预期企业未来存续期各年度的 自由 现金流量以及 合理的公允的 折现率 , 但是,由于投资项目 存在着许多事前无法进行预测和估计的不确定性因素,自由现金流量法 有时
输入,但是该时钟频率对于完成本设计是不够的,数码管以及点阵的动态显示都要用到时钟,而且两个的扫描的时钟频率不一样,这样,就要求对原有的时钟频率进行分频,得到所需要的时钟频率。 时钟与控制器的连接图如下图所示: 图 32 数字时钟信号模块电 3 引脚分配 本模块用到的模块与实验箱的引脚连接如下表所示: 模块名称 信 号名称 FPGA I/O 管脚号 功能说明 时钟模块 CLK Pin_A14
场装置(含变送器、执行器等)进行远程诊断、维护和组态,这是其他系统无法达到的 [9]。 但是,FCS 还没有完全成熟,它才刚刚进入实用化的现阶段,另一方面,另一方面, 目前现场总线的国际标准共有 12 种之多,这给 FSC 的广泛应用添加了很大的阻力。 各种温度系统都有自己的优缺点,用户需要根据实际需要选择系统配置,当然,在实际运用中,为了达到更好的控制系统,可以采取多个系统的集成,做到互补长短